Senior Biologist

Barge Design SolutionsGainesville, FL

About The Position

Barge Design Solutions is seeking a Senior Biologist to manage complex projects with minimal supervision and provide quality deliverables to clients and regulatory agencies. Individuals in this role will act as Subject Matter Specialists (SMS) and consultants for a range of environmental projects requiring federal and state permits, with an emphasis on wetland mitigation banks in Florida. A successful candidate will be capable of providing sound solutions to complex problems that comply with regulatory agency standards and meet client expectations, while fostering various stakeholder relationships.

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ree from accredited program
  • Minimum of 5-6 years of relevant experience.
  • Very strong technical writing.
  • Seasoned ecologist with extensive experience and knowledge of Chapter 62-330 F.A.C., Environmental Resource Permit (ERP); Chapter 62-342 F.A.C., Mitigation Bank Rule; Section 404 Clean Water Act (CWA); and development of Mitigation Banking Instruments (MBI).
  • Knowledge and experience with Chapter 62-340 F.A.C., Delineation of the Landward Extent of Wetlands and Surface Waters.
  • Knowledge and experience with the Corps of Engineers Wetland Delineation Manual and applicable regional supplements.
  • Effective task management experience to ensure projects are delivered on schedule and in accordance with proposals and work plans.
  • Experience with mitigation bank monitoring and permitting in Florida.

Responsibilities

  • Collaboratively designing restoration and mitigation plans, interpreting qualitative and quantitative monitoring results, and analyzing complex scientific data.
  • Permitting environmental projects in conformance with state and federal regulations and templates.
  • Performing Uniform Mitigation Assessment Method (UMAM) evaluations and data forms.
  • Performing state and federal wetland delineations and listed species habitat evaluations and surveys.
  • Compiling state and federal wetland data forms.
  • Completing Formal Determinations and Jurisdictional Determinations.
  • Preparing figures and exhibits using ArcGIS software.
  • Collecting and analyzing hydrologic data from surface waters and groundwater monitoring wells using staff gauges, water-level meters, and data loggers.
  • Installing staff gauges, groundwater monitoring wells, data loggers, and barometric pressure transducers.
  • Collecting vegetative data using a variety of qualitative and quantitative approaches.
  • Database management and QA/QC for hydrologic and vegetative data
  • Writing, compiling, and reviewing technical reports for field assessments and monitoring.
  • Writing, executing, and reviewing land management plans for restoration, conservation, and other project types.
  • Coordinating with District and USACE regulatory staff throughout permitting processes.
  • Providing oversight and synthesis of all permitting phases of assigned projects.
  • Providing complete scientific leadership from project inception through completion.
  • Supporting Project Managers with development of project scope and budgets.
  • Leading and supporting client and internal meetings.
  • Managing various stakeholder relationships to ensure clear communication and resolution of problems.
  • Managing all facets of project deliverables, including mentorship of junior staff, to execute permitting, planning, and implementing projects.
  • Collaborative (with Client Service Leads or Project Managers) sub-contractor oversight
  • Conducting site visits to monitor progress of projects, as needed.
  • Ensuring compliance and alignment of work to project goals, work plans, proposals, and permit documents.
  • Coordinating with clients and stakeholders to find solutions when project challenges or issues arise.
